Abstract
PURPOSE:To control directly turn on and turn-off of a light emitting diode by emitter-coupled logic (ECL) outputs, by employing a circuit structure in which output emitter-follower transistors of the ECL are used in common and caused to perform switching operation to turn on or turn off the light emitting diode utilizing both the in-phase and negative-phase outputs thereof. CONSTITUTION:The in-phase and negative-phase outputs of a conventional ECL are respectively connected to terminals OT and OC. And, the OT and OC outputs are connected to the inputs of a light emitting diode and a conventional rectifier diode, respectively, respective of which cathodes are connected in common and the interconnection therebetween is connected to a power source VEE through a resistor R3. Now, when an input VI is of high level, an output VOH of high level is developed across the output OT and the earth so that the light emitting diode LED is turned on. Next, when the input VI is of low level, a bias current, which is corresponding to the current during the light emitting diode LED being turned on, is caused to flow through the rectifier diode D. On the other hand, only current of the order of leakage current is caused to flow through the light emitting diode LED so that the diode LED is turned off and is not lighted.
